The Honda Prelude is coming back - and it’s not looking to blend in

Honda Prelude Concept Photo

After a 25-year hiatus, the Honda Prelude is making its astonishing return and its ready to steal some hearts… and maybe a few glances from Civic Si and Type R fans. Sleek, low, and unapologetically two-door, the 2026 Prelude is Honda’s newest sports coupe!

First, let’s cover history, see in the 1970s, Honda’s rise in America was thanks to an unlikely trio, the Honda Accord, the Civic, and….the PRELUDE!

Now, for as long as I can remember, Honda always offered a two door sports coupe of some type! The Prelude, since its inception, was a coupe based on its four-door Accord sibling.

Somewhere along the way, Honda began offering coupe versions of both the Accord and Civic, taking away from the Prelude’s shine until sadly in 2001, the Prelude was no more…BUT that all changes NOW!

Enter the sixth generation: 2026 Honda Prelude

Under the hood, the Prelude is the first-ever electrified version of the nameplate, powered by Honda’s award-winning two-motor hybrid-electric system. Now I know what you’re thinking - “Whoa whoa whoa! Hybridsports car?”

Yes, yes it is. The 2026 Prelude is going to be paired with the all-new Honda S+ Shift mode for even more responsive, linear control designed for sporty enhancements.

But that’s not all, because Honda is giving this Prelude legitimate sporty chops!

  • Legendary Civic Type R dual-axis suspension (tuned just for Prelude)

  • Wide-track stance

  • Brembo front brakes

  • New Drive Modes

The result? Exceptional driving dynamics, everyday comfort, and a level of sporty engagement that stays true to the Honda Prelude legacy.

Expect the 2026 Honda Prelude later this year!

Honda Prologue EV gets access to Nationwide Superchargers!

A Honda Prologue using the new charge adapter at a Tesla Supercharger

Road trips just got easier for Honda Prologue drivers. The first Honda-approved NACS-to-CCS DC fast-charging adapter is here, unlocking access to more than 23,500 select Tesla Superchargers nationwide!

That means more dependable charging stops, wherever your route takes you.

Tested for performance and compatibility, this is the only DC fast-charging adapter Honda recommends for the Prologue. You can order one now through Classic Honda or online at ClassicHonda.com.

Using an approved adapter is key — Tesla Superchargers require it, and it helps ensure reliable charging while keeping your Honda warranty intact.

Your Prologue can even use built-in Google Maps to find Supercharger locations right now!

For now, you’ll start sessions through the Tesla app, but HondaLink integration and plug-and-charge capability are on the way.

It’s a bike, It’s a Pokémon, it’s … a HONDA?!

Just over a week ago, Honda revealed a most unusual vehicle in front of thousands of sports fans… the Honda Koraidon.

For our younger readers and those with kids, you may recognize it as the Bike Pokémon from the hit game Pokémon Scarlet!

Get this, folks! Honda worked closely with the Pokémon team to ensure they could recreate Koraidon here at nearly the exact same proportions as the legendary creature from the game.

So what’s the point??

It’s a future mobility vehicle that showcases Honda’s self-balancing technology and tech, in a bid to inspire children all over by bringing dreams to life!

But really, this is Honda’s response to their long-time cross-town rival showing off the Toyota Miraidon in 2024, a rival Pokémon.

The -redacted- Miraidon

On the Honda Japan press release, Honda states they are very serious about developing this vehicle as they see it as a way to continue developing and researching their mobility technology. That’s cool!
